Comparing Nutrients in 100 calories Navel OrangesVS Cereals ready-to-eat, ALPEN
Weight per 100 calories
Navel Oranges
204g
Cereals ready-to-eat, ALPEN
28.4g
Cereals ready-to-eat, ALPEN have 7.2 times more energy per unit of mass than Raw Navel Oranges, which is high in comparison to other foods. Navel Oranges having low energy density.

Lets compare vitamin content per 100 calories of Navel Oranges vs Cereals ready-to-eat, ALPEN:
100 calories of Navel Oranges have more Vitamin A, 1.2 times more Vitamin B1, 1.4 times more Vitamin B3, 2 times more Vitamin B6, 8.1 times more Vitamin B9, 48.8 times more Vitamin C and 2.1 times more Vitamin E than Cereals ready-to-eat, ALPEN.
Both Navel Oranges and Cereals ready-to-eat, ALPEN provide similar amounts of Vitamin B2 per 100 calories.
100 calories of Cereals ready-to-eat, ALPEN have insufficient amounts of Vitamin A and Vitamin E
Both Raw Navel Oranges as well as Cereals ready-to-eat, ALPEN have insufficient amounts of Vitamin B12, Vitamin D and Vitamin K in 100 calories.
Comparing minerals per 100 calories for Navel Oranges vs Cereals ready-to-eat, ALPEN:
100 calories of Navel Oranges have 2.1 times more Calcium, 2.9 times more Potassium and 83.5 times more Water than Cereals ready-to-eat, ALPEN.
While 100 kcal of Cereals ready-to-eat, ALPEN contain 3.2 times more Iron, 2.2 times more Phosphorus, more Selenium and 5.2 times more Zinc than Raw Navel Oranges.
Both Navel Oranges and Cereals ready-to-eat, ALPEN contain similar levels of Copper and Magnesium per 100 calories.
100 calories of Navel Oranges lack sufficient amounts of Selenium and Zinc
Comparison of macro-nutrients per 100 calories:
100 calories of Navel Oranges have 3.1 times more Sugars and 1.7 times more Fiber than Cereals ready-to-eat, ALPEN.
While 100 kcal of Cereals ready-to-eat, ALPEN contain 1.7 times more Protein than Raw Navel Oranges.
Both Navel Oranges and Cereals ready-to-eat, ALPEN offer comparable quantities of Energy and Carbohydrate per 100 calories.
Both Raw Navel Oranges as well as Cereals ready-to-eat, ALPEN provide inadequate amounts of Omega 3 and Omega 6 in 100 calories.
